The Perl Toolchain Summit needs more sponsors. If your company depends on Perl, please support this very important event.

NAME

UMMF::MOF_1_4_1::Model::MultiplicityType --

VERSION

1.4.1

SYNOPSIS

DESCRIPTION

USAGE

EXPORT

METATYPE

UMMF::UML_1_5::Foundation::Core::Class

SUPERCLASSES

UMMF::MOF_1_4_1::__ObjectBase

ATTRIBUTES

lower : UMMF::MOF_1_4_1::Model::Integer

metatype = UMMF::UML_1_5::Foundation::Core::Attribute
type = UMMF::MOF_1_4_1::Model::Integer
visibility = private
multiplicity = 1
changeability = changeable
targetScope = instance
ordering = unordered
initialValue = UNSPECIFIED
container_type = Set::Object

upper : UMMF::MOF_1_4_1::Model::Integer

metatype = UMMF::UML_1_5::Foundation::Core::Attribute
type = UMMF::MOF_1_4_1::Model::Integer
visibility = private
multiplicity = 1
changeability = changeable
targetScope = instance
ordering = unordered
initialValue = UNSPECIFIED
container_type = Set::Object

isOrdered : UMMF::MOF_1_4_1::Model::Boolean

metatype = UMMF::UML_1_5::Foundation::Core::Attribute
type = UMMF::MOF_1_4_1::Model::Boolean
visibility = private
multiplicity = 1
changeability = changeable
targetScope = instance
ordering = unordered
initialValue = UNSPECIFIED
container_type = Set::Object

isUnique : UMMF::MOF_1_4_1::Model::Boolean

metatype = UMMF::UML_1_5::Foundation::Core::Attribute
type = UMMF::MOF_1_4_1::Model::Boolean
visibility = private
multiplicity = 1
changeability = changeable
targetScope = instance
ordering = unordered
initialValue = UNSPECIFIED
container_type = Set::Object

ASSOCIATIONS

NO ASSOCIATIONS

METHODS

__validate_type

  UMMF::MOF_1_4_1::Model::MultiplicityType->__validate_type($value);

Returns true if $value is a valid representation of UMMF::MOF_1_4_1::Model::MultiplicityType.

__typecheck

  UMMF::MOF_1_4_1::Model::MultiplicityType->__typecheck($value, $msg);

Calls confess() with $msg if <UMMF::MOF_1_4_1::Model::MultiplicityType-__validate_type($value)>> is false.

isaMultiplicityType

Returns true if receiver is a UMMF::MOF_1_4_1::Model::MultiplicityType. Other receivers will return false.

isaModel__MultiplicityType

Returns true if receiver is a UMMF::MOF_1_4_1::Model::MultiplicityType. Other receivers will return false. This is the fully qualified version of the isaMultiplicityType method.

__model_name

  my $name = $obj_or_package->__model_name;

Returns the UML Model name ('Model::MultiplicityType') for an object or package of this Classifier.

__isAbstract

  $package->__isAbstract;

Returns 0.

__tangram_schema

  my $tangram_schema $obj_or_package->__tangram_schema

Returns a HASH ref that describes this Classifier for Tangram.

See UMMF::Export::Perl::Tangram

___initialize

Initialize all Attributes and AssociationEnds in a instance of this Classifier. Does not initalize slots in its Generalizations.

See also: __initialize.

__initialize

Initialize all slots in this Classifier and all its Generalizations.

See also: ___initialize.

__create

Calls all <<create>> Methods for this Classifier and all Generalizations.

See also: ___create.

lower

  my $val = $obj->lower;

Returns the UMMF::MOF_1_4_1::Model::Integer value of Attribute lower.

set_lower

  $obj->set_lower($val);

Sets the value of Attribute lower. $val must be of type UMMF::MOF_1_4_1::Model::Integer or undef. Returns $obj.

count_lower

  $obj->count_lower;

Returns the number of elements (0 or 1) in lower.

upper

  my $val = $obj->upper;

Returns the UMMF::MOF_1_4_1::Model::Integer value of Attribute upper.

set_upper

  $obj->set_upper($val);

Sets the value of Attribute upper. $val must be of type UMMF::MOF_1_4_1::Model::Integer or undef. Returns $obj.

count_upper

  $obj->count_upper;

Returns the number of elements (0 or 1) in upper.

isOrdered

  my $val = $obj->isOrdered;

Returns the UMMF::MOF_1_4_1::Model::Boolean value of Attribute isOrdered.

set_isOrdered

  $obj->set_isOrdered($val);

Sets the value of Attribute isOrdered. $val must be of type UMMF::MOF_1_4_1::Model::Boolean or undef. Returns $obj.

count_isOrdered

  $obj->count_isOrdered;

Returns the number of elements (0 or 1) in isOrdered.

isUnique

  my $val = $obj->isUnique;

Returns the UMMF::MOF_1_4_1::Model::Boolean value of Attribute isUnique.

set_isUnique

  $obj->set_isUnique($val);

Sets the value of Attribute isUnique. $val must be of type UMMF::MOF_1_4_1::Model::Boolean or undef. Returns $obj.

count_isUnique

  $obj->count_isUnique;

Returns the number of elements (0 or 1) in isUnique.

END OF DOCUMENT